Finding the Best Natural Resources Conservation Doctor's Degree School for You

With 488 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, natural resources conservation is the #65 most popular major in Illinois.

There are so many programs in today's world that it can tough to figure out which one is the right one for you. You're no longer limited to schools in your local area, either, since online programs are becoming more prevalent. Or you may find the programs at a trade school to be a better alternative for you.

To assist you in seeing some of the education options that are available to you, Course Advisor has created its Best Natural Resources Conservation Doctor's Degree Schools in Illinois ranking. This report analyzed 2 schools in Illinois to see which ones offered the best doctor's degree programs for students. The factors used to develop this ranking include those related to how in-demand the school is, the overall quality of the school, and post-graduation wages, and more.

Top Illinois Schools for a Doctorate in Natural Resources Conservation

Our analysis found University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ign to be the best school for natural resources conservation students who want to pursue a doctor’s degree in Illinois. UIUC is a very large public school located in the city of Champaign.
